Oracle Linux 8.5 is an enterprise-grade operating system engineered for hybrid cloud environments, high-performance computing, and demanding database workloads. Built on a foundation of 100% binary compatibility with Red Hat Enterprise Linux (RHEL) 8.5, Oracle Linux offers unique optimizations, advanced virtualization capabilities, and alternative kernel choices without licensing costs.

A: Yes. Oracle does not charge for the OS, even in production. They charge only for support subscriptions (similar to Red Hat’s model).
